Why Choose an Inverter Generator?
Before we get into the specifics of Pulsar models, let's quickly cover why you might want an inverter generator in the first place. Traditional generators produce AC power in its rawest form, which can fluctuate and potentially harm sensitive electronics. Inverter generators, on the other hand, go through a multi-step process. First, they generate AC power, then convert it to DC, and finally invert it back to clean, stable AC power. This results in a consistent and reliable power source that's safe for your devices.

Popular Pulsar Inverter Generator Models
Now, let's take a look at some of the popular Pulsar inverter generator models:
Pulsar G2319N 2,300W Gas Powered Portable Inverter Generator
The Pulsar G2319N is a compact and lightweight inverter generator that delivers 2,300 peak watts and 1,800 rated watts. It's powered by a reliable 79cc engine and features an Economy Mode for fuel efficiency. It's a great option for camping, tailgating, and light-duty home backup. It's super user-friendly and won't break the bank.
Pulsar G4500iSR 4,500W Gas Powered Remote Start Inverter Generator
Stepping up in power, the Pulsar G4500iSR offers 4,500 peak watts and 3,700 rated watts. It comes with a convenient remote start feature, making it easy to turn on and off from a distance. It also has an electric start option. This model is suitable for powering larger appliances and tools, making it a good choice for RVs and home backup. The remote start is a game-changer, especially on cold mornings. This model also features sine wave technology, and is parallel capable with a parallel cable.
Pulsar PG5250iS 5,250W Gas Powered Portable Inverter Generator
The Pulsar PG5250iS is a robust inverter generator that provides 5,250 peak watts and 4,250 rated watts. It features a powerful 224cc engine and offers both electric and recoil start options. With its high power output, it can handle a wide range of applications, including powering multiple appliances and tools simultaneously. It's a solid choice for home backup and construction sites. It's a workhorse that can handle almost anything you throw at it. It also boasts a quiet operation, extended run time, and a user-friendly interface.
